RUVIDEO
Поделитесь видео 🙏

React Tutorial for Beginners | ReactJS смотреть онлайн

New York Times Best-Selling Books Application
Github: https://github.com/Nandathilaka/newyorktimes-bestselling-books
Prerequisites
Node.js (and npm).
Your favorite IDE (SublimeText, Visual Studio Code..etc)

Step 1: Procedure for Create React Application

On a command line or command prompt, install the Create React App package.
npm install -g create-react-app

Create a new React project named newyorktimes-bestselling-books.
npx create-react-app newyorktimes-bestselling-books

Change into the newly created directory.
cd newyorktimes-bestselling-books

Launching up React Frontend Application
npm run start

When you launch up the application in the browser at http://localhost:3000/, you would see the welcome screen.
(React Simple UI)

![](screenshots/react-on-load-screenshot.png)

Step 2: Creating React Frontend application and connect to backend API for Retrieve All best-selling books list.

We would want to start building the screens shown below:

(Book list screenshot)

![](screenshots/book-list.PNG)

(Book details screenshot)

![](screenshots/book-details.PNG)



Adding Frameworks to React Application
In this project, we will make use of Axios to execute REST APIs and react-router-dom to do the Routing between pages. Let’s stop the front end app running in the command prompt and execute these commands.

npm add axios
npm add react-router-dom

Let’s update the App.css to use Bootstrap framework:

/src/App.css
@import url(https://unpkg.com/[email protected]/dist/css/bootstrap.min.css)

Creating a Home page, Here we added routing - NewYorkBestSellingBooksApp.js
/src/component/NewYorkBestSellingBooksApp.js

Creating a List Books Component
Let’s create a new component for showing the List of books - BooksListComponent.js.

/src/component/BooksListComponent.js

Creating a Books Details Component
Let’s create a new component for showing the Details of the book selected from the table - BooksComponent.js

/src/component/BooksComponent.js

Create Service to Retrieve all booklist
Let’s create a new service to Retrieve all best-selling book list - BooksService.js

/src/service/BooksService.js


Step 3: Launching up Final Application

Run the below command to Launching up React Frontend Application

npm run start

Что делает видео по-настоящему запоминающимся? Наверное, та самая атмосфера, которая заставляет забыть о времени. Когда вы заходите на RUVIDEO, чтобы посмотреть онлайн «React Tutorial for Beginners | ReactJS» бесплатно и без регистрации, вы рассчитываете на нечто большее, чем просто загрузку плеера. И мы это понимаем. Контент такого уровня заслуживает того, чтобы его смотрели в HD 1080, без дрожания картинки и бесконечного буферизации.

Честно говоря, Rutube сегодня — это кладезь уникальных находок, которые часто теряются в общем шуме. Мы же вытаскиваем на поверхность самое интересное. Будь то динамичный экшн, глубокий разбор темы от любимого автора или просто уютное видео для настроения — всё это доступно здесь бесплатно и без лишних формальностей. Никаких «заполните анкету, чтобы продолжить». Только вы, ваш экран и качественный поток.

Если вас зацепило это видео, не забудьте взглянуть на похожие материалы в блоке справа. Мы откалибровали наши алгоритмы так, чтобы они подбирали контент не просто «по тегам», а по настроению и смыслу. Ведь в конечном итоге, онлайн-кинотеатр — это не склад файлов, а место, где каждый вечер можно найти свою историю. Приятного вам отдыха на RUVIDEO!

Видео взято из открытых источников Rutube. Если вы правообладатель, обратитесь к первоисточнику.